And, please, don't use an external server, your files will be gone after a while and users visiting this thread later will not be able to load the project any more. Instead, use the "Attachments and other options" below the input field of the forum editor to upload the zip file to the forum. Remove the lib folder as well as any compiler-generated files from your zip, these files are not needed to compile the project and they will just blow up the upload size. Essentially, the zip should only contain pas, lfm, lpi and lpr files (plus some data files -- but this is not required in your case).

Find out the directory which contains the Lazarus settings. In Windows 10 this is normally c:\Users\<your name>\AppData\Local\Lazarus. Or, if you have a secondary installation, you find the name of the settings folder in the file Lazarus.cfg in the directory containing Lazarus.exe. Close Lazarus, rename the settings folder and restart Lazarus again - this will create a new settings folder with original default settings. Does the error persist? (To restore the old settings just delete the new settings folder and rename the original one back).
